当前位置: 首页 > 新闻资讯  > 统一身份认证

基于统一身份认证的工程学院系统设计与实现

本文探讨了在工程学院中采用统一身份认证技术的系统设计与实现,通过引入厂家解决方案,实现了高效的身份管理和跨平台访问控制。

引言

随着信息技术的发展,高校信息化建设逐渐成为提升教学与管理水平的重要手段。工程学院作为高等教育中的重要组成部分,其信息系统需要支持多样化的用户群体,并提供安全可靠的访问服务。为此,本文提出了一种基于“统一身份认证”的解决方案,通过引入知名厂商的产品,实现了对师生用户的集中化身份管理。

统一身份认证

系统需求分析

工程学院的信息系统包括教务管理系统、科研管理系统以及实验室预约平台等多套独立的应用程序。然而,这些系统各自维护着独立的用户账户体系,导致重复注册、权限冲突等问题频发。因此,亟需构建一个统一的身份认证平台,整合现有资源,提高用户体验。

技术方案

本项目选用了某知名厂商提供的“统一身份认证平台”作为核心组件。该平台具备以下功能特点:

支持多种认证方式(如用户名密码、单点登录等);

提供标准化API接口,便于与其他业务系统集成;

具备强大的日志审计能力,确保操作可追溯。

通过与各应用系统的深度对接,实现了数据同步及权限分配自动化。

具体实现

以下为部分关键代码示例,展示如何利用该平台进行用户登录验证:

// 初始化认证客户端

UnifiedAuthClient client = new UnifiedAuthClient("https://auth.example.edu");

// 验证用户凭据

boolean isValid = client.validateCredentials("username", "password");

if (isValid) {

System.out.println("登录成功!");

} else {

System.out.println("登录失败,请检查用户名或密码。");

}

]]>

总结

通过引入统一身份认证技术,工程学院显著提升了信息系统的安全性与可用性。未来,我们将进一步优化系统性能,探索更多智能化应用场景,为师生提供更加便捷的服务体验。

本站部分内容及素材来源于互联网,如有侵权,联系必删!

相关资讯

    暂无相关的数据...